Foxconn AI Server Demand Emerges as a Major Growth Engine
Foxconn is strengthening its position in the global artificial intelligence infrastructure market as accelerating demand for AI servers and data center hardware drives a sharp improvement in profitability.
The Taiwan-based electronics manufacturing giant reported a 35% year-over-year increase in second-quarter net profit to NT$59.97 billion (approximately US$1.86 billion), while revenue increased 41% to NT$2.526 trillion. The company's cloud and networking products, which include AI servers, accounted for 51% of total revenue, exceeding half of quarterly sales for the first time.

The results provide an important supply-chain indicator for the broader AI server market, demonstrating that the AI investment cycle is increasingly benefiting companies involved in server manufacturing, rack integration, networking, power management and data center infrastructure not only semiconductor designers and GPU suppliers.
Why Is Foxconn's AI Server Business Growing So Quickly?
The primary growth driver is continued investment by cloud service providers and hyperscalers in AI computing infrastructure.
Foxconn has become a major manufacturing partner for AI server platforms, including systems based on NVIDIA technologies. The company is increasing production capacity across multiple regions as customers expand deployments of high-performance computing infrastructure.
The current expansion reflects a structural shift in enterprise technology spending. Generative AI, large-scale language models, AI agents and increasingly sophisticated workloads require significantly greater computing capacity, creating demand for high-density servers, advanced networking, liquid cooling, power systems and rack-level integration.
TrendForce has also raised its 2026 global server shipment outlook, citing strong AI server demand from cloud service providers and enterprises, with AI server shipments expected to grow by more than 28% year over year. The research firm identified Foxconn and other major original design manufacturers as key participants in the expansion of rack-level production.
AI Infrastructure Is Becoming More Resilient Than Consumer Electronics
Foxconn's latest performance highlights an important difference between AI infrastructure and traditional consumer electronics.
Consumer electronics demand can be highly sensitive to product cycles, discretionary spending and seasonal fluctuations. AI infrastructure investment, by contrast, is increasingly linked to long-term data center expansion strategies and the computing requirements of enterprises, governments and cloud platforms.
Foxconn management has indicated that AI infrastructure demand remains strong and expects continued growth through 2026 and 2027. The company is therefore expanding its manufacturing footprint and strengthening localized production capabilities across markets including Taiwan, Mexico, Vietnam and the United States.
This creates an increasingly important opportunity for suppliers across the AI hardware ecosystem.
Foxconn Expands AI Server Manufacturing Capacity
Foxconn's strategy is moving beyond conventional electronics assembly toward higher-value, system-level AI infrastructure manufacturing.
The company is expanding operations across multiple geographic markets while developing capabilities spanning AI server racks, networking, power systems and related components. Its broader manufacturing model allows it to integrate multiple components into complete infrastructure solutions.
Foxconn has also indicated that its AI server market position remains strong as the industry moves toward increasingly standardized AI hardware platforms. Its scale, automation capabilities and vertical integration could provide advantages as hyperscalers and technology companies seek suppliers capable of delivering large volumes of complex rack-scale systems.
The company's strategy is particularly relevant as AI infrastructure becomes more geographically distributed.
Instead of relying exclusively on centralized Asian manufacturing, AI hardware companies are increasingly evaluating regional production to improve supply-chain resilience, reduce logistics exposure and address geopolitical and trade risks.
NVIDIA Vera Rubin Production Adds Another Growth Catalyst
Another potential catalyst for Foxconn is the transition to next-generation AI server platforms.
Reuters reported that Foxconn is preparing for mass production of NVIDIA's Vera Rubin AI server racks, with shipments expected to begin in the fourth quarter of 2026. The ramp-up could provide an additional source of demand as hyperscalers transition toward next-generation AI computing architectures.
However, the expansion of AI server production is not without constraints.
Advanced semiconductor packaging capacity, particularly CoWoS technology, remains an important potential bottleneck for next-generation AI infrastructure. Foxconn's ability to increase system production ultimately depends on the availability of critical components upstream in the semiconductor supply chain.
This highlights a broader characteristic of the AI hardware market: demand may be exceptionally strong, but production growth remains dependent on a complex network of GPUs, advanced packaging, high-bandwidth memory, networking components, power electronics and thermal-management technologies.
